One of the posts in the Customers Typology series was titled: Customers Typology: The Captive. I described The Captive as: "The Captive Customer's opinion is that someone else is the Oracle. He will do whatever the Oracle will say". Frequently the Oracle is a Software and/or Hardware vendor.
Another post was titled: Customers Typology: The Customer who Knows Everything. I described customer of that type as: "This Customer type is sure that he knows more than anyone else. He is also sure that his understanding is better than any body's understanding".
Would you imagine that there is another customer type combining both types?
You probably hardly believe that this type is not a fiction story.
If he is a Captive, he will do exactly what his Captor will recommend.
If he Knows Everything, he will follow only his opinion.
The best way to describe this type is by example. The example is of a long time ago Case Study.
IT Consulting Assignment
A non-Information Technology friend called me. He is performing an Audit for a CEO. Is it possible that I will join him in order to address the IT aspects?
I accepted the challenge.
The Background
The most Business Critical Application was developed many years ago. The IDE is obsolete. Only one employee has the skills required for maintaining the application.
It is clear that the system should be developed from scratch using a Mainstream IDE.
A Large development Project was initiated. After two years the development completed.
The IT department built the same functionality and the same processes included in the old system without functional changes. They thought that it is only Technical transformation: usage of a new IDE instead the obsolete IDE.
Unfortunately, The Business Customer, who was not participated in the development process (and probably was notified about the Development Project after its completion), thought that the new system does not address his requirements properly.
How should the CEO solve the problem?
1. The organization built a new system.
2. The organization spend a lot of money and human resources.
3. The new System probably do not address the Business Customer needs.
The key questions to ask are:
1. What should the organization do in order to minimize the damage?
Should it rebuild the system again? should it adapt the system to the Business users needs? or should it ask the Business users to adapt to the system?
2. What lessons should be learned from the failure?
The CEO decided to do an audit by external Subject Matter Expert. He chose my friend as the external Subject Matter Expert.
A note about Business and IT Gap
SOA is about Business and IT Alignment. Every time I am lecturing on SOA, I talk about the Business-IT Gap before diving into technical details. If you read posts in my blog, you may find that I repeat and repeat this idea. Read for example:
Will Business and IT Aligned?
SOA and SCS
STKI Summit 2011 - SOA Perspective: Business Services or only Integration
This Case Study is an example I am using to describe to my students Business-IT Gap as part of my SOA lecture.
My Role
My role in the audit was to evaluate the Information Technology aspects of the system.
When my friend told me which IDE was selected, I told him immediately that it is a wrong decision.
I also told him that I am capable of bringing the vendor's employees and they will support my viewpoint about the IDE their company developed.
Why would employees recommend not to use their company's products?
The company already developed a lot better IDE. They prefer that customers use a good product and not a limited product. I guess that in 3-5 years the vendor will not support the old IDE.
The customer was a Captive Customer. I would surely recommend usage of the new IDE developed by the same vendor.
How come that the Customer was a Captive and a Customer who Knows Everything simultaneously?
The answer is simple: If he were not a Customer who Knows Everything, he would ask for the Vendor's experts recommendation.
I am 100% sure that anyone working for the Vendor and any good external Consultant will recommend usage of the new and better IDE (under the assumption that it should be an IDE developed by this vendor).
Blog on SOA, Cloud Computing and other IT architectural issues, technologies and trends.
Subscribe to:
Post Comments (Atom)
Public Cloud Core Banking: Hype or Reality? - Revisited
More than 4 years ago I was asked if Public Cloud Core Banking is a Hype or a Short Term Reality? If you had read the post, you would prob...
-
Is Software Problem Determination a Logical or Scientific process based on cause analysis and repeatable observation or is it a Zen style a...
-
Why SOA is implemented by more enterprises than BPM ? SOA is an Architecture, so an enterprise may use an Architecture or not. Many Ente...
-
Recently, I was interviewed by Pcon (unfortunately the link points to an Hebrew only site) as part of debriefing on Legacy Systems. Pcon...
No comments:
Post a Comment